QUOTE(kizwan @ Sep 14 2012, 12:26 PM)
MR3420 settings for 300Mbit/s speed (40MHz channel width). In case you guys unable to get 300Mbit/s connection, use this settings. Only for OpenWRT firmware & only with wireless card that support 40MHz channel. Also for 802.11n connection, security mode must WPA-AES or WPA2-AES (WEP & WPA-TKIP are not supported).

user posted image

Settings:-
(Set Channel = Auto)
user posted image

(Set "HT Mode" = "40MHz 2nd channel above")
user posted image
*
thank u, my win7 notebook wifi can connect at 300Mbps after follow this config.

QUOTE(chuahcs79 @ Nov 1 2012, 01:23 AM)
yea u are right

but after disconnect signal confirm is low compare to connected time

[attachmentid=3131446]
*
just found out, u can use the below command when 3g-wan is connected: -

root@OpenWrt:~# comgt sig /dev/ttyUSB0
Trying list of devices
Signal Quality: 19,99

or this 'comgt info /dev/ttyUSB0'

*above is connected to Celcom

QUOTE(noobandroid @ Nov 1 2012, 09:09 PM)
yeah, put into putty but no respond, type help to see usable list, no # gcom insde
*
make sure u have the following installed: -

comgt
kmod-usb-serial
usb-modeswitch
usb-modeswitch-data
